Welcome aboard. The Kestrelbyte user-profile store is split across eight shards, and the router service (shardkeeper) decides placement using a consistent-hash ring configured entirely through its .env file. Set SHARD_COUNT and RING_SEED exactly as documented in the runbook, because mismatched values between replicas cause profiles to appear missing. The router also authenticates to each shard with a shared credential that must match what the shard nodes expect. On the line immediately following RING_SEED, place the following entry.

sealed setting: ARCHIVE_KEY3=c1f

## Tuning

Gating for Bramblefort canaries is intentionally conservative: a canary only advances when error-rate, latency, and saturation checks all pass for the full observation window. Loosening any single threshold without adjusting the window invites false promotions, so change them together and note it in the sync minutes. The current gating constants are listed here.

tuning table, kagag-yahip:
RATE_LIMITS = {
    "druath": 1,
    "wenwyn": 5,
    "ulaael": 2,
    "holath": 5,
}

### Step 4: Configure the tide service

The Moonwrack tide-table widget pulls predictions from the Saltmere forecast API every fifteen minutes. Before deploying, copy `env.sample` to `.env` and fill in the region code (`MOONWRACK_REGION`) and refresh interval. Defaults work for the Port Ellery demo site; production needs real values. The forecast API rejects unauthenticated requests outright, so the widget won't render anything without its credential. Add this line to the .env file:

vault entry, haduf-hahag: ARCHIVE_KEY3=d85

Subject: Capacity Call — Myrefield Plant

Hi all,

Quick update: we've decided to push Myrefield to full three-shift operation starting March rather than building the annex at Corvale. Cheaper, faster, and the workforce is already trained. Corvale stays on the back burner for now. Numbers looked solid in Friday's review. The thinking behind the broader plan is noted below.

internal memo for bawep-haweg: Zorvanox Systems is in early talks to buy Weniusek Systems for about $23.3 million. The Ralax launch date is October 4, and nothing goes to the press before then.